For those interested in history, a background featuring the stunning Saint Sophia's Cathedral in Kiev is a must-see. This UNESCO World Heritage Site dates back to the 11th century and features beautiful mosaics and frescoes. Imagine sitting in a Zoom meeting surrounded by the grandeur of this ancient cathedral.

What is a Zoom Background?
A Zoom background is a virtual background that can be added to your video call. It allows you to change the appearance of your video background to an image or video, which can be useful when working from home or in a noisy environment.

How Can I Add a Zoom Background?
To add a Zoom background, follow these simple steps:
- Open Zoom and click on the Settings icon.
- Select the Virtual Background option.
- Click the + icon to add a new background.
- Choose the image or video you want to use as your background.
- Click Add and the background will be added to your Zoom settings.
